Hitachi Vantara has an employee rating of 3.5 out of 5 stars, based on 3,757 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The Hitachi Vantara employ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Information Technology industry (3.7 stars).

Hitachi is a great place to work if you are starting your career. All consultants have a career advisor to help them strategically plan a career path for them at the company. The company prides itself on maintaining a work-life balance, by incorporating community and social activities. Additionally, you work with a great group of consultants similar in age.

Cons

The company does not offer educational reimbursements, and only does so on a case-by-case basis. Compensation is average compared to some of the bigger consulting firms in the area. You are placed on projects, rather having a say in some of the projects that may be of some interest to you.
